数据库 · 7 11 月, 2024

輕鬆掌握SQL:30秒學會查看數據庫使用情況 (sql 查看數據庫使用情況)

輕鬆掌握SQL:30秒學會查看數據庫使用情況

在當今數據驅動的世界中,數據庫的管理和監控變得越來越重要。無論是企業還是個人開發者,了解如何查看數據庫的使用情況都是一項基本技能。本文將介紹如何使用SQL查詢來輕鬆查看數據庫的使用情況,幫助您快速掌握這項技能。

什麼是SQL?

SQL(結構化查詢語言)是一種用於管理和操作關係型數據庫的標準語言。它允許用戶執行各種操作,包括查詢數據、更新數據、插入數據和刪除數據。對於數據庫管理員和開發者來說,熟悉SQL是必不可少的。

為什麼需要查看數據庫使用情況?

查看數據庫的使用情況可以幫助您了解數據庫的性能、資源使用情況以及潛在的問題。通過監控數據庫的使用情況,您可以及時發現性能瓶頸,進行優化,並確保數據庫的穩定運行。

如何查看數據庫使用情況

以下是一些常用的SQL查詢,可以幫助您快速查看數據庫的使用情況:

1. 查看數據庫大小

SELECT 
    table_schema AS 'Database', 
    SUM(data_length + index_length) / 1024 / 1024 AS 'Size (MB)' 
FROM 
    information_schema.TABLES 
GROUP BY 
    table_schema;

這個查詢將返回所有數據庫的大小,以MB為單位。通過這個查詢,您可以快速了解每個數據庫的存儲需求。

2. 查看活動連接數

SHOW STATUS WHERE `variable_name` = 'Threads_connected';

這個查詢將顯示當前連接到數據庫的線程數。了解活動連接數可以幫助您評估數據庫的負載情況。

3. 查看查詢性能

SHOW PROCESSLIST;

這個查詢將顯示當前正在執行的查詢及其狀態。通過分析這些查詢,您可以識別出性能較差的查詢並進行優化。

4. 查看表的行數

SELECT 
    table_name, 
    table_rows 
FROM 
    information_schema.TABLES 
WHERE 
    table_schema = 'your_database_name';

將 ‘your_database_name’ 替換為您要查詢的數據庫名稱,這個查詢將返回該數據庫中每個表的行數,幫助您了解數據的分佈情況。

結論

掌握如何查看數據庫的使用情況是每位數據庫管理員和開發者必備的技能。通過簡單的SQL查詢,您可以快速獲取有關數據庫性能和資源使用的關鍵信息。這不僅有助於日常管理,還能在遇到問題時及時做出反應。

如果您正在尋找高效的數據庫解決方案,考慮使用香港VPS服務,這將為您的數據庫提供穩定的支持和優化的性能。